West Brom are back in EFL Championship action following the international break as they host newly promoted Plymouth Argyle at The Hawthorn’s.

The Baggies suffered a 3-1 defeat to Birmingham City in the West Midlands Derby in their last fixture, and will want to put that disappointment behind them. Unfortunately when it rains it pours, and during the defeat at St Andrew’s, news broke that goal scorer John Swift suffered an injury, and will be out for the forseeable future. West Brom have had their fair share of injury problems this season, and a lot of it has come on the front line.

Carlos Corberan will now have to think how he will line his team up and given the lack of attacking reinforcements, is there a possibility that several members of the under-21’s squad could be included?

Saturday’s opponents Plymouth also suffered a defeat before the international break. Wolves loanee Luke Cundle scored against his former club Swansea City, but the Welsh side claimed victory at Home Park, and so the Pilgrims are also keen to get back to winning ways.

It’s a busy period from now until the next international break with several midweek fixtures. West Brom have QPR at home on Tuesday night, meanwhile Plymouth are away a day later to Sheffield Wednesday, and so both managers will have the triple-game week in mind when choosing their starting 11s. Both teams have had players away on international duty too, and so that is another thing to consider.
